Pro-pipeline rally attracts hundreds to Riverside Park ahead of May 31 decision
KAMLOOPS — More than 100 pro-pipeline supports showed up to Riverside Park and waved their placards to express their desire for Kinder Morgan to go ahead with the Trans Mountain pipeline expansion.
“It’s important because up until this point the only people whose voices were really being heard were the anti-industry, anti-prosperity, environmentalist people,” said the organizer of the Rally 4 Resources in Kamloops, James Robson. “I think real, hardworking Canadians are getting fed up and are coming out in numbers and making their voices heard.”
